Lyn Nicholson is General Counsel in the Corporate & Commercial Group of Holding Redlich, based in Sydney and is the firm’s Practice Leader for Data & Privacy. 

Lyn has a wealth of corporate and commercial experience, including advising on complex corporate transactions

Her commercial experience has focused on intellectual property and information assets which have involved various technologies and regulatory regimes, including privacy and data issues. Her transactional work focuses on the information industry where she deals with issues that are often at the cutting edge of technology legally and ambiguous.

Lyn’s experience includes developing and implementing privacy and information security policies and negotiating contracts for the commercialisation of information assets

She has deep knowledge in the regulation of credit information and fintech.

She also advises on directors’ duties and practical governance issues for both listed and unlisted companies.

Lyn is a fellow of both the Governance Institute of Australia and the Australian Institute of Company Directors. 

She holds a Bachelor of Economics/Law from Macquarie University and Master of Laws from the University of Sydney.

Lyn also lectures in the Gov2 Privacy and Information Management subject in the College of Law, Masters of Laws, (Applied Law) program.
